Stephan Szabo <sszabo@megazone23.bigpanda.com> writes: > Sorry, I must have misunderstood you. I thought you were backing away > from changing the arguments that were created for the trigger. Or did > you mean using the stored info on the two oids we already have in the > record (tgrelid and tgconstrrelid)? No, I still want to put table OIDs not names into the trigger arguments. The table OIDs in pg_trigger would do fine if the trigger function could get at them, but it can't; so we need to copy them into the trigger arguments. (Hmm, I suppose another option is to extend the Trigger data structure to include tgconstrrelid, and just ignore the table names in the trigger argument list.) I am backing away from changing the attribute name arguments to attnums, though; I'm thinking that the potential conversion problems outweigh being able to eliminate some RENAME support code. regards, tom lane
